diff options
| author | Paul Braeuning <paul@paulgo.io> | 2022-06-13 22:05:01 +0200 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2022-06-13 22:05:01 +0200 |
| commit | 7bc3d17b1196f6169b7f98008aa8ec34963ed55b (patch) | |
| tree | f8ff45a5ed3572137be979d27487d6b2351ccdb2 /searx/static/themes/simple/src/js/main/keyboard.js | |
| parent | 9b0b6a2c90fa87a83bdff3ec646bbf200797c642 (diff) | |
| parent | 3ade7ffc26c0f54eeb4b3fbdf51cfce5927a8791 (diff) | |
Merge pull request #1320 from dalf/theme-fix-click-on-search-input
Theme fix click on search input
Diffstat (limited to 'searx/static/themes/simple/src/js/main/keyboard.js')
| -rw-r--r-- | searx/static/themes/simple/src/js/main/keyboard.js | 7 |
1 files changed, 6 insertions, 1 deletions
diff --git a/searx/static/themes/simple/src/js/main/keyboard.js b/searx/static/themes/simple/src/js/main/keyboard.js index f29ed86f4..0eb30b09f 100644 --- a/searx/static/themes/simple/src/js/main/keyboard.js +++ b/searx/static/themes/simple/src/js/main/keyboard.js @@ -317,7 +317,12 @@ searxng.ready(function () { function searchInputFocus () { window.scrollTo(0, 0); - document.querySelector('#q').focus(); + var q = document.querySelector('#q'); + q.focus(); + if (q.setSelectionRange) { + var len = q.value.length; + q.setSelectionRange(len, len); + } } function openResult (newTab) { |